The Advanced Practice Nurse (APN) provides support to the Director and Managers within the ICU & step-down units. They assist coordinate and influence nursing practice excellence in the patient care area. The APN acts as a resource person for patient care associates and works cooperatively within the hospital community to coordinate nursing policy and education of staff maintain standards of care and performance improvement consistent with and under the direction of the established strategic plan goals and objectives for Patient Care Services.

Leadership
Demonstrates clinical leadership as a role model for staff nurses.
Builds partnerships that support and promote care coordination and care management strategies.
Consults nursing management regarding issues or barriers in delivery of care staff achievement of competency system concerns provider concerns or specific patient care problems.
Participates in divisional and hospital shared governance infrastructure.
Coordinate and lead hospital-wide patient initiatives including but not limited to delirium pain sedation and diabetes.
Clinical Excellence
Facilitates implementation of evidence based practice or nursing research studies and translates research findings into best nursing practice for care.
Partners with providers and patient care team members to achieve progress towards outcomes.
Maintains current knowledge of trends and advances in nursing practice.
Uses advanced concepts in nursing processes in the clinical setting.
Incorporates the St. Lukes Hospitals Comfort/C.A.R.E. Professional Practice Model into their daily nursing practice.
Education
Serves as a resource to the nursing staff as well as to other health care associates based on professional standards of care.
Assists with formulation of evidence based nursing policy and procedure.
Provides support and resources to the division for on-boarding of new associates.
Supports competency development and implementation within the division for nursing staff including Patient Care Techs.
Serves as a resource for other members of the healthcare team including providers who are involved with performance improvement tools (e.g. Adaptive Design PSDA etc.).
Research
Identifies pertinent research questions arising from clinical practice.
Assists with formulation of evidence based nursing policy and procedure.
Reports research findings to appropriate stakeholders.
Mentors staff on research process and implementation principles.

Education:
Completion of an accredited nursing program
Masters degree in nursing or healthcare-related field
Experience:
Three years of clinical experience
Three years of leadership experience with evidence of successful change management
License(s)/Certification(s):
Current RN licensure in the State of Iowa or compact state
Current BLS certification
Valid drivers license when driving any vehicle for work-related reasons
Specialty certification
Knowledge/Skills/Abilities:
Writes reads comprehends and speaks fluent English.
Multicultural sensitivity.
Microsoft Office basic computer skills.
Customer/patient focused.
Critical thinking skills using independent judgment in making decisions.
